1. RESTART YOUR ANDROID PHONE REGULARLY:-
You might not think about restarting your phone unless an update comes along. But just like a PC.it can do a lot to fix analysis handest. A simple 30 seconds restart your phone an instant speed-up by freeing your memory. It can kill background apps and processes and unstick any stuck apps. If you have only got 2GB or 3GB to begin with, a weekly restart will do wonders for your phone's performance and battery life.

3. DELETE UNUSED APPS ON YOUR ANDROID PHONE:-
In your app drawers most apps hidden from our daily view, it's easy to let dozens of un used games utilities collect digital dust. But if you've got 32GB or less, your free space can fillup fast and just like your pc if you're bumping up against your limit. So, take a look at the apps on your phone and get rid of any you haven't used in a while.
4. MOVE LARGE FILES TO AN SD CARD OR GOOGLE DRIVE:-
Even if your app drawers is lean, you can still have files on your phone that are taking up precious space and slowing things down namely music, videos and photos; if you don't want to straight- up delete them, you can still safely store them outside your phone in your Google drive or a micro SD card, if your phone have a slot built into the simtray find your biggest files in files manager or files go(powered by Google)and delete it.
5. TURNS ON CHROMES LITE MODE:-
If you're waiting longer and longer for web page to load your phone might be struggling to process data quickly. Thankfully, chrome has a solution. Head over to the settings inside the app and scroll until you see lite mode, Tap and turn on the toggle to load pages faster with up to 60% to 70% less data use.
6. PERFORM A FACTORY RESET:-
Cleaning out and decluttering your phone is one thing. The only best way to make sure a bad app or background process is not slowing down your phone is to erase all of your data. You will want to make sure you've backed up first. So, head over to your phone's backup settings and run it one last time to be safe, .then find the reset option.tap it, confirm, and your phone will restart as if you just peeled off the screen protector. If you want to restore from a backup, you can choose the most recent setup or just start completely fresh.
7. CLEAN THE HOME SCREEN:-
Cleaning up the home screen will help bring down the stutters. Keeping a live wallpaper with widgets for weather, news, and other such constantly updating apps may result in lags often as all of them get refreshed as soon as you unlock your smartphone. The same is the case with keeping multiple windows on the home screen.
8. ENABLE DATA SAVER MODE:-
Enabling the data saver option in the chrome browser will also help you surf without waiting much. It compresses the page, using less data and loading, sacrificing the image and video quality. Also, data speed matters here.
